Ted Sarandos: “The Squid Game universe is just beginning”

Netflix Co-CEO Ted Sarandos has officially announced the sequel to Squid Game. After the release of its first season, the South Korean survival drama became the highest-grossing Netflix series of all time.

“The Squid Game universe is just beginning,” with these words Sarandos announced the second season of “Squid Game”. The director of the series, Hwang Dong-hyuk, has also talked about a sequel to the show in the past. A possible third season was also mentioned. Now, however, the continuation of the surprise hit has been officially confirmed for the first time by a managing director of the streaming platform.

It was also recently announced that 25 South Korean series will be released on Netflix this year. The decisive factor for this decision was the success of the South Korean film “Parasite” at the Oscars 2020 with four awards, including “Best Picture”. This marked a “tipping point” for the international breakthrough of Korean film productions, according to Sarandos.

Commenting on the triumph of “Squid Game,” the Netflix CEO also said, “There was no attempt to adapt the show for global appeal, but rather an attempt was made to carve out various aspects of South Korean films and series, and to expand them and new levels to add to the production”.

Sarandos adds, “It’s not like we had to teach anyone in South Korea how to create great content. It’s an incredible market for that. There’s always been curiosity around the world [der] K-Drama market has had global success before, but there [südkoreanische Produktionen auf Netflix] are so easily accessible, they are now also mainstream”.
